It was contacting foundations and prior donors as well, because the church is committed to keeping the work going, he said.<br \/>\n&#8220;The fact is, there are people on the ground who need money, and we&#8217;re out of money,&#8221; he said.<br \/>\nThe archdiocese in May raised about $125,000 from Catholics in the pews.<br \/>\n&#8220;We&#8217;re hoping a major foundation or somebody will step up and say we&#8217;ve got to do something in the meantime. But the majors are telling us this is a BP and government problem,&#8221; Kelly said.<br \/>\nUnder federal law, BP is responsible for compensating families and companies directly harmed by the three-month spill of nearly 5 million barrels, now the largest in history.<br \/>\nKelly said the archdiocese and 26 secular and faith-based partners in June gave BP a $12 million plan to finance continuing relief for another three months.<br \/>\nAlmost two-thirds of that is earmarked for direct emergency assistance for rent, groceries and other needs. A lesser amount was for services like mental health counseling and long-term aid for distressed families, Kelly said.<br \/>\n&#8220;We&#8217;ve had very good discussions with BP. We heard they were very favorably inclined. We were supposed to hear the latest a week and a half ago, but we haven&#8217;t,&#8221; he said.<br \/>\nBP Vice President Darryl Willis, a Louisiana native and the face of the company&#8217;s claims process, said the company is still considering Catholic Charities&#8217; larger grant request.<br \/>\n&#8220;A decision on it will be coming shortly,&#8221; Willis said. &#8220;I was told last week that a decision is imminent.&#8221;<br \/>\n&#8212; Bruce Nolan and David Hammer \/ The Times-Picayune<br \/>\n<em>Copyright 2010 Religion News Service.
